Public bug reported:

GNOME Clocks was added to Ubuntu 23.10's default install but got
accidentally left out when we restored the minimal option by copying
from 23.04.

Baobab (Disk Usage Analyzer) was also not in the 23.04 minimal install
but we earlier decided to keep it in the default install. It also got
accidentally dropped when restoring the minimal option.
